February 7, CBS 'Norah O'Donnell Throw facts about school closures in Biden. "About 20 million AmericansChildren have not been in class For nearly a year. There is a mental health crisis occurring. Women abandon the workforce, "said O'Donnell." Is it a national emergency? "

"It's a national emergency," Biden replied. "It's really a national emergency."

O'Donnell followed asking Biden if he thought it was time for schools to reopen. "I think it's time for schools to reoper safely," he said. "You must have fewer people in the class. You must have ventilation systems that have been reworked."

The responses of schools in Covid have varied a lot through the districts. Some schools have been able to conduct in-person courses safely throughout this school year, while others have not attempted attempt. A study of Bellweather's non-profit educational partners estimated that up to 3 million US students haveParty without formal education-E virtual or in person - since March. Biden is committed to reopening schools in its first 100 days of office. However, Covid Councilor of the White HouseAnthony Fauci, MD, seems to doubt the possibility that schools are renewed so quickly. According to Axios, January 28,Fauci told teacher unions "It may not happen because there may be attenuating circumstances." These mitigating circumstances include the new, more communicableCovid strains.
